The Shape
At 16.3" x 7.7" the Kosmos sits deliberately between the Perseus and the Scorpeus. You keep meaningful reach at the kitchen line without the narrow face that makes elongated paddles unforgiving, and the 5.25" grip length suits players who use a two-handed backhand only some of the time. If you have bounced between shapes and never settled, start here.
Propulsion Core
The Pro V generation's Propulsion Core returns more energy on contact than the Pro IV it replaced, which is where the extra pace on drives comes from. The patent-pending KineticFrame throat absorbs the vibration that usually comes with that. Textured carbon fiber face over the JOOLA Feel-Tec grip.
14mm or 16mm
14mm is the faster, more reactive build. 16mm holds the ball on the face longer, which makes drops, dinks and resets easier to place. The Kosmos is a shape choice first, so pick the thickness on feel alone.
Certification
USAP certified and UPA-A certified. Legal for sanctioned tournament play in the United States.
Specifications
- Shape: Hybrid, 16.3" x 7.7"
- Core thickness: 16mm (14mm available to order)
- Weight: 8.1 oz (16mm), 7.9 oz (14mm)
- Grip length: 5.25"
- Grip circumference: 4.250" (16mm), 4.125" (14mm)
- Surface: Textured carbon fiber
- Core: Propulsion Core with KineticFrame throat
- Grip: JOOLA Feel-Tec
- Included: Edge guard tape and overgrip
- Warranty: 12 months with registration
